Back To Explore

Noise

19 tasks
Start

This module is designed for users who want to learn how to generate random values in shaders and explore various noise algorithms. You will study different types of noise and their applications in creating visual effects. Each topic includes theoretical material and practical tasks that can be completed directly on the website.

What you'll learn

  • how to generate random values in shaders.
  • various noise algorithms, including value noise, gradient noise, FBM, turbulence, and ridged noise.
  • apply these noise algorithms to create realistic and complex visual effects.

Why is this important?

Noise functions are essential for creating natural and complex visual effects in computer graphics. Understanding how to generate and manipulate noise allows developers to simulate a wide range of phenomena such as textures, terrains, clouds, and fire. Mastery of these techniques is crucial for advanced graphics applications in games, simulations, and visual effects.

Need Help?

If you encounter any questions or difficulties during the course, we are always ready to assist! Reach out for support and ask questions in our discord channel, and we will respond as quickly as possible.